Air Fryer Chocolate Lava Cakes

Description: Rich and indulgent chocolate lava cakes with a molten, gooey center. These individual desserts are dusted with powdered sugar and garnished with fresh berries for a festive and decadent holiday treat.


Recipe:

  • Servings: 4 cakes
  • Preparation Time: 10 minutes
  • Cooking Time: 7-9 minutes

Ingredients:

  • 4 oz (115g) semi-sweet chocolate, chopped
  • 1/2 cup (1 stick) unsalted butter
  • 2 large eggs
  • 2 large egg yolks
  • 1/4 cup sugar
  • 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
  • Optional garnish: Powdered sugar, fresh berries, or whipped cream

Instructions:

  1. Melt Chocolate and Butter: In a microwave-safe bowl, combine chocolate and butter. Microwave in 30-second intervals, stirring until smooth. Let cool slightly.
  2. Mix Batter: In a separate bowl, whisk together eggs, egg yolks, and sugar until thick and pale. Gently fold in the melted chocolate mixture. Sift in the flour and fold until combined.
  3. Prepare Ramekins: Grease 4 ramekins or silicone molds with butter and dust with cocoa powder to prevent sticking. Divide the batter evenly among the ramekins.
  4. Preheat Air Fryer: Set your air fryer to 200°C (390°F).
  5. Cook Lava Cakes: Place the ramekins in the air fryer basket and cook for 7-9 minutes, until the edges are set but the centers are still soft.
  6. Serve: Let the cakes cool for 1 minute before inverting onto serving plates. Dust with powdered sugar and garnish with berries or whipped cream.

Nutritional Information (Per Cake):

  • Calories: 320
  • Protein: 5g
  • Carbohydrates: 25g
  • Fat: 23g
  • Saturated Fat: 14g
  • Sodium: 50mg

Notes:

  • Add a pinch of espresso powder to enhance the chocolate flavor.
  • Serve immediately for the best molten center; reheating may solidify the interior.
  • Pair with vanilla ice cream for an extra indulgent dessert.
